Output e0c0031aedcf81f1cc6dfcc24cfd3f75c0ec071c2475d525e80ee3e87adb8cf8:0

value
434656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fc83f6f632945a36fa56fe9023c9f958135820f OP_EQUAL
address
3ARU1EC5UsTMK587D5SshHQZKB4NgCBv9w
transaction
e0c0031aedcf81f1cc6dfcc24cfd3f75c0ec071c2475d525e80ee3e87adb8cf8
spent
true